Thomas Pennant, 18th century British naturalist and traveller, c1840. Pennant (1726-1798) is sitting by a tree holding a book representing his British Zoology 1766. Engraving after Thomas Gainsborough (1727-1788) from The European Magazine. (London, 1793).
